Twitter Will Now Let Birdwatch Contributors Use Aliases in Their Reports

[ad_1]

Twitter has added a new option to its ‘Birdwatch’ crowd-sourced incorrect information detection program, with Birdwatch participants now in a position to factor experiences beneath an alias, by means of Twitter’s randomly-generated, bird-related identities.

Birdwatch allows Twitter customers who’re a part of this system so as to add notes to questionable tweets, doubtlessly serving to to flag incorrect information or different sorts of damaging content material. Using this expanded pool of stories, Twitter’s taking a look to advance its efforts to stamp out unhealthy content material, and stay forward of misuse, which its detection programs differently would possibly leave out.

Twitter Birdwatch aliases

And as you’ll be able to see right here, now, for the ones taking a look to participate in the Birdwatch program, they’ll have the ability to checklist their enter beneath, say ‘Terrific Cavern Canary’ as a substitute in their precise @maintain, which might lend a hand other people really feel extra relaxed in such reporting.

As defined via Twitter:

“We know that no longer everybody feels relaxed contributing beneath their @maintain. From our maximum energetic participants to potential individuals, other people overwhelmingly voiced a desire for contributing beneath aliases.”

Which is sensible – you don’t need to inadvertently turn out to be the focal point of ire of a few internet crackpot on account of your Birdwatch experiences, which might indisputably play no less than some section in how participants lately publish, or don’t, after they to find questionable experiences.

Twitter additionally notes that this desire used to be most powerful amongst girls and black participants, whilst research has additionally proven that aliases have the prospective to cut back bias, via hanging extra focal point at the content material of each and every observe, no longer the writer of such.

In addition to this, Twitter says that it’s additionally rolling out Birdwatch profile pages, which can enable you to see each and every participants’ previous notes and signals, so there will probably be a approach to monitor process, even with out the customers’ actual @maintain assigned to each and every file.

It’s a small, however precious addition to the Birdwatch procedure, which might lend a hand to look extra consumer experiences issued, whilst additionally nonetheless facilitating complete transparency on their previous experiences, in case anyone could be taking a look to misuse the solution to falsely flag tweets.

It’s nonetheless too early to mention whether or not Birdwatch will turn out precious. The thought has advantage, in broadening the pool of attainable displays of questionable tweet content material, however how insightful, and precious, such experiences will probably be is some other attention, in addition to attainable misuse or false impression of the method.

But it might turn out to be a precious addition to the wider detection scope of the platform, and alias accounts could be a key serve as that may develop utilization.

Birdwatch is lately best to be had in america – you’ll be able to to find additional information at the program here.
